What You'll Be Doing: Analyse and investigate daily alerts generated by Financial Crime systems, including PEP/Sanctions Screening and Transaction Monitoring. Use supporting systems (e.g., Respond case management) and liaise with the Partnership where additional information is needed. Escalate confirmed matches to the Investigations (FCPO) team and raise any system issues directly with the Financial Crime Systems & Data Manager. Conduct annual reviews of known high-risk clients to ensure due diligence remains up to date and appropriately recorded. Uphold SJP Conduct Standards and support delivery of good outcomes for clients in line with Consumer Duty expectations.
